Chelsea boss Villas-Boas planning to bring back West Ham ace Parker

Chelsea are drawing up plans to bring West Ham United midfielder Scott Parker back to the Bridge.

The People says Chelsea considered a move for Parker, who flopped during an 18-month spell with the club between 2004-2005, earlier this summer.

And now his name will be back in the frame with Chelsea in need to find a replacement for the injured Michael Essien.

Parker, 30, is available for a cut-price fee of around £5m with West Ham keen to get his £80,000-a-week wages off their books.

Tottenham and Aston Villa have shown an interest in the England midfielder following the Hammers' relegation, but only Turkish club Fenerbahce have made an official offer.

Parker, though, is keen to stay in London and would relish a second chance to show Chelsea fans what he is capable of. He made just 15 appearances for the club after a £10m switch from Charlton in 2004.
